<p>Prep Girls Hoops Missouri takes a look a group of talented young forwards from the SWMO area. These underclassmen have already been making an impact at the varsity level and they are going to continue to get better.</p>

<p>Bella Argo (Clever): A 6'0" 2028 forward who is one of the top young prospects in the SWMO area. She followed up a nice freshman year at Clever with an excellent year of summer ball with the Shock Hoops (OK) 15U team. She is a smooth offensive player who really works well in the high post and mid post areas. She can beat defenders off the dribble and also knock down the jumper. She is a good athlete who is very fluid in her movements on the court. She can also work the passing lanes on the defensive end for steals and deflections.</p>

<p>Armani Blackmon (Sparta): A 6'0" 2028 forward who is a very good small school talent on the rise in the area. She is a physical post player who handles herself very well in the paint. She is a tough rebounder who grabs the ball with toughness and authority. She will throw a good outlet pass and go on a rim run. She uses her strength to seal defenders for good position and she catches the ball and finishes well inside.</p>

<p>Alexis Sigman (Willow Springs): A 6'1" 2027 forward who provides the inside compliment to standout 2026 standout guard [player_tooltip player_id='460893' first='Chloe' last='Jones']. The young lefty is an active rebounder who will get out of her area to corral boards. She is an excellent finisher when she catches the ball in the post or off an offensive rebound. She does a good job of using her height to her advantage.</p>

<p>Addington Roberts (Greenfield): A 5'10" 2028 forward who averaged eight points and seven rebounds a game in a very productive freshman season. She is strong and she doesn't mind playing a physical game in the post. She screens well and she fights for rebounding position very well. She uses her body well against defenders in the post. She is also a good secondary ball handler against pressure defense. <p>Ally Barton (Liberal): A 5'10" 2027 forward who is an excellent all-around athlete at the Class 1 level in basketball, volleyball and track. She is a very disruptive defensive player with her instincts and ability to anticipate. She can be a ball hawk or she can also rotate into the passing lanes for steals and transition opportunities. She should play a bigger role on offense this season with the graduation of All-State performer Taylor Swarmes.</p>
